Rising City, Nebraska has an estimated population of 256, a large decrease from the 356 recorded in the 2020 Census. The population is 96.9% White, 2.3% Multiracial, 0.8% Hispanic, 0.0% Black, 0.0% Asian, and 0.0% Native American/Other. This demographic dot map shows the population of Rising City, with one dot drawn for each person counted by the Census, color-coded by race.

Rising City has become considerably less racially diverse since the 2020 Census. It is considerably less diverse than Nebraska overall. Demographers use a diversity index to measure the probability that two randomly selected individuals belong to different racial or ethnic groups. In Rising City, that probability was 15.3% in 2020 and 6.1% in the most recent ACS estimates.

Rising City is ranked the 314th most populous place in Nebraska, out of 593 places. This ranking is based on the Census definition of a place, which includes incorporated places like cities, towns, and villages, as well as unincorporated census-designated places (CDPs). Rising City was ranked the 241st most populous place in the 2020 Census.
